Andhra Pradesh is set to transform into a seafood technology hub with the launch of India’s inaugural AI-driven aquaculture technology park. Kings Infra Ventures Ltd has entered into a ₹2,500-crore partnership with the state government to create a 500-acre facility near Srikakulam, fusing innovation with sustainable seafood production.
The park aims to harness advanced AI technology using Kings Infra’s proprietary BlueTechOS, allowing for streamlined monitoring and management of hatcheries, indoor farming, processing units, and a marine bio-actives division. It plans to cultivate various species such as shrimp, seabass, grouper, and tilapia, facilitating continuous production and export opportunities.
Kings Infra will contribute ₹500 crore for key infrastructure, research, and processing facilities. An additional ₹2,000 crore is anticipated from supporting industries, renewable energy initiatives, and small businesses associated with the park. This project will also train 5,000 aquaculture professionals in the next five years, highlighting the need for a skilled workforce in a modern seafood sector.
This initiative aligns with Andhra Pradesh’s status as India’s leading aquaculture-producing state and marks a significant advance towards sustainable, tech-driven food production. The investment is expected to stimulate economic growth, job creation, and bolster export capabilities.
Operating since 1987, Kings Infra Ventures has seen a 22.36% increase in net profit to ₹4.24 crore in Q2 FY26, largely due to robust demand from European and Asian markets.
This park is anticipated to be a groundbreaking endorsement of how AI and modern facilities can upgrade India’s seafood sector while ensuring environmental integrity and operational effectiveness.
